Question
What happens when SRDF/A DSE begins to spill tracks in VMAX3?
Options
- AUses SRP to offload the data from cache
- BUses the DSE pool associated with the SRDF group
- CUses the cache partition for the excess tracks
- DThrottles the host I/O to pace with the data transfer
